Anyone who has struggled with installing a car seat knows that it is not an easy process. It is not rocket science, but even after you have followed all the instructions correctly, you are left with persistent doubts as to whether the base has been fitted correctly, whether the straps are too tight and whether your child is really comfortable. Studies have revealed that in at least 80 per cent of the cases, child car seats are not installed correctly.
The new 4moms self-installing car seat completely eliminates the guesswork from the process of installing a car seat. It is a “smart” car seat that can be paired with its very own smartphone app and can finally give you complete safety that your child car seats have been correctly installed. According to Rob Daley, 4moms CEO and co-founder, 4moms has built a robot in the base of the car seat so that it essentially installs itself, and even verifies every time a child is placed in the car seat that the installation is correct.
It is the smartphone app that determines whether the seat has been installed at the correct level. Parents can get the model info by scanning their car’s vehicle identification number barcode. This will help the app identify the best location for the car seat as well as the location of the lower Latch anchors. The app then takes over the entire process by, guiding the user to connect the car seat’s Latch connectors to the anchors, checking the LATCH connections, levelling the base and cinching it tightly into place. Users will get a verification message when the when the base level is correct. The app also periodically checks the level and connections until the seat is removed, and this process can be initiated by simply pressing a button.
The car seat has been certified by the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ration and can be used for babies weighing 4 to 30 pounds and having a length upto 32 inches long. The car seat is even smart enough to monitor your infant’s growth, and alert you when your kid has outgrown it.
